When in Barcelona, you have to check out the rooftop bars and rooftop pools. Not only do you get spectacular views of the city, you also get to see Barcelona from a different perspective. After all the city does have stunning architecture and this is a great way to admire the details – and have some great cocktails too! There are two great rooftops I visited this time and can recommend: The Ohla Hotel – has the coolest see-through swimming pool and a vibrant bar. The Yurbban Passage and Yurbban Trafalgar (located on the same street) both have gorgeous views of the city with an outdoor rooftop pool – offering a very cosmopolitan vibe.

El Born and the Gothic Quarter are two areas that are part of the Old Town and a must-visit. You will find some of the most amazing restaurants and traditional tapas venues in El Born. If you have a sweet tooth like me, then walk around the Gothic Quarter and you will find an abundance of delectable chocolate and Churros stores/cafes.
